mirror of
https://github.com/ragestudio/linebridge.git
synced 2025-06-09 10:34:17 +00:00
handle tolerance with no corenode runtime
This commit is contained in:
parent
52b9932d46
commit
4944590e14
@ -1,10 +1,11 @@
|
|||||||
const path = require('path')
|
const path = require('path')
|
||||||
|
const helpers = process.runtime.helpers ?? require('@corenode/helpers')
|
||||||
|
|
||||||
//* set globals
|
//* set globals
|
||||||
global.IS_DEV = process.runtime.helpers.isDevMode()
|
global.IS_DEV = helpers.isDevMode()
|
||||||
global.RELIC_ORIGIN = "https://relic.ragestudio.net"
|
global.RELIC_ORIGIN = "https://relic.ragestudio.net"
|
||||||
|
|
||||||
global.SERVER_VERSION = process.runtime.helpers.getVersion()
|
global.SERVER_VERSION = helpers.getVersion()
|
||||||
global.SERVER_MANIFEST = "server.manifest"
|
global.SERVER_MANIFEST = "server.manifest"
|
||||||
global.SERVER_MANIFEST_PATH = path.resolve(process.cwd(), SERVER_MANIFEST)
|
global.SERVER_MANIFEST_PATH = path.resolve(process.cwd(), SERVER_MANIFEST)
|
||||||
|
|
||||||
|
@ -11,8 +11,8 @@ function fetchController(key, from) {
|
|||||||
}
|
}
|
||||||
|
|
||||||
} catch (error) {
|
} catch (error) {
|
||||||
runtime.logger.dump(error)
|
|
||||||
console.error(`Failed to load controller [${key}] > ${error.message}`)
|
console.error(`Failed to load controller [${key}] > ${error.message}`)
|
||||||
|
process.runtime.logger.dump(error)
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-21,8 +21,8 @@ function heartbeat() {
|
|||||||
return resolve(res.data)
|
return resolve(res.data)
|
||||||
})
|
})
|
||||||
.catch((err) => {
|
.catch((err) => {
|
||||||
runtime.logger.dump("error", err)
|
|
||||||
console.error(`❌ [${err.response?.status ?? "0"}] [${NETHUB_HOSTNAME}] Failed to listen heartbeat > ${err}`)
|
console.error(`❌ [${err.response?.status ?? "0"}] [${NETHUB_HOSTNAME}] Failed to listen heartbeat > ${err}`)
|
||||||
|
process.runtime.logger.dump("error", err)
|
||||||
return reject(err)
|
return reject(err)
|
||||||
})
|
})
|
||||||
})
|
})
|
||||||
|
@ -50,7 +50,7 @@ class Server {
|
|||||||
this.router = express.Router()
|
this.router = express.Router()
|
||||||
|
|
||||||
//* set id's
|
//* set id's
|
||||||
this.id = this.params.id ?? runtime.helpers.getRootPackage().name
|
this.id = this.params.id ?? process.runtime?.helpers?.getRootPackage()?.name ?? "unavailable"
|
||||||
this.usid = tokenizer.generateUSID()
|
this.usid = tokenizer.generateUSID()
|
||||||
this.oskid = "unloaded"
|
this.oskid = "unloaded"
|
||||||
|
|
||||||
@ -241,9 +241,9 @@ class Server {
|
|||||||
// append to server
|
// append to server
|
||||||
this.registerEndpoint(endpoint)
|
this.registerEndpoint(endpoint)
|
||||||
} catch (error) {
|
} catch (error) {
|
||||||
runtime.logger.dump(error)
|
|
||||||
console.error(error)
|
console.error(error)
|
||||||
console.error(`🆘 Failed to load endpoint > ${error.message}`)
|
console.error(`🆘 Failed to load endpoint > ${error.message}`)
|
||||||
|
process.runtime.logger.dump(error)
|
||||||
}
|
}
|
||||||
})
|
})
|
||||||
}
|
}
|
||||||
|
Loading…
x
Reference in New Issue
Block a user